Regulations 1975 No. 7

Regulations under the Police Ordinance 1927-1975.*

I, KEPPEL EARL ENDERBY, the Minister of State for Police and Customs,

hereby make the following Regulations under the Police Ordinance 1927-1975.

Dated this 27th day of March, 1975.

KEP E N D E R B Y

Minister of State for Police and Customs.

A M E N D M E N T S OF THE POLICE REGULATIONSt

1. Regulation 2 of the Police Regulations is amended by omitting the defini­

tion of " the Secretary " and substituting the following definition:—

" ' Permanent Head ' means the Permanent Head of the Department of

Police and Customs;".

2 . Regulation 15A of the Police Regulations is amended— :
(a) by omitting from sub-regulation (1) the word "Secretary" (where- ever occurring) and substituting the words " Permanent Head "; and \
(b) by omitting from sub-regulation (4) the word " Secretary " (where- ever occurring) and substituting the words " Permanent Head ".

3 . Regulation 16 of the Police Regulations is amended by omitting from sub- regulation (2 ) the word "Secretary" (wherever occurring) and substituting the words " Permanent Head ".

* Notified in the Australian Government Gazette on 27 March 1975.

f Regulations notified in the Commonwealth Gazelle on 13 March 1930, as amended by Regulations notified on

9 May 1930; 20 September 1934; 13 February 1936; and 4 June 1936; and by Regulations 1940. Nos. 3 and 7;

1942. No. I; 1943, No. 2; 1950, No. 9; 1954, No. 2; 1958, No . 3; 1959. No. 2 1 ; 1962, No . 2: and 1964. No . 4.

The Police Regulations were also amended by the Seat of Government [Designation) Ordinance 1938 (No. 25 of

1938) notified in the Commonwealth Gazelle on 8 September 1938.
